In your opinion, who is the most underrated or underappreciated fighter in MMA History?
My vote is Sean "The Muscle Shark" Sherk.
Record of 36-4, Former UFC Lightweight Champion, Former Welterweight Title Contender, only losses were to 4 All-Time Greats and Champions (BJ Penn, Matt Hughes, Frankie Edgar, & Georges St. Pierre).
He went on a 19 Fight Win Streak in his first 19 fights followed by another 12 Fight Win Streak later in his career.
Notable wins include Karo Parisyan x2, Manny Gamburyan, Nick Diaz, Kenny Florian, Hermes Franca, & Tyson Griffin.
He was always undersized in terms of height and reach, but was athletic and strong enough to compete at a very high level. He also had some of the fastest level change takedowns that I have ever seen.
